How to Use

Installation of the Inno3d RTX 4070 Ti X3 requires careful preparation of your system. First, ensure your power supply is rated for at least 750W with dedicated 8-pin PCIe connectors, as the card draws up to 320W under peak load. Power down your system completely and remove the side panel of your case. Locate the primary PCIe x16 slot (usually the topmost slot near the CPU) and remove the slot cover. Align the card's gold connector with the slot, ensuring the notch in the card aligns with the key in the slot, then press firmly until the retention clip clicks into place. Connect both 8-pin power connectors from your PSU to the card's power inputs, ensuring each connector is fully seated. Reinstall the case panel and power on your system. The BIOS should automatically detect the card; if not, update your motherboard BIOS to the latest version for optimal compatibility.

After physical installation, download the latest NVIDIA GeForce drivers from the official NVIDIA website or use GeForce Experience for automatic driver installation. Install the drivers in clean installation mode to remove any residual files from previous GPU drivers. Once drivers are installed, configure your display outputs by connecting your monitor to the card's DisplayPort 1.4a or HDMI 2.1 connectors rather than the motherboard's integrated graphics ports. Launch NVIDIA Control Panel to verify the card is recognized and configure performance settings. For gaming, enable NVIDIA DLSS 3 in supported titles and adjust ray tracing settings based on your target frame rate. Use tools like MSI Afterburner for monitoring temperatures, clock speeds, and power consumption, keeping GPU temperatures below 80°C for optimal longevity. For professional applications, ensure you have the latest CUDA toolkit installed to maximize GPU acceleration in rendering and AI workloads.

What is the difference between DLSS 3 and traditional rasterization in gaming?

DLSS 3 combines two technologies: super-resolution upscaling and frame generation. Super-resolution renders the game at a lower resolution (like 1440p) and uses AI to intelligently upscale to your target resolution (4K), reducing computational load by 30-50%. Frame generation uses AI to predict and synthesize entirely new frames between rendered frames, potentially doubling frame rates. Traditional rasterization renders every frame at full resolution, consuming significantly more GPU resources. DLSS 3 provides up to 4x performance improvement in supported titles while maintaining visual quality comparable to native rendering, making it essential for achieving high frame rates in demanding games.
